Udostępnij za pośrednictwem


AppDomain.MonitoringSurvivedProcessMemorySize Właściwość

Definicja

Pobiera łączną liczbę bajtów, które przetrwały z ostatniej kolekcji dla wszystkich domen aplikacji w procesie.

public:
 static property long MonitoringSurvivedProcessMemorySize { long get(); };
public static long MonitoringSurvivedProcessMemorySize { get; }
public static long MonitoringSurvivedProcessMemorySize { [System.Security.SecurityCritical] get; }
static member MonitoringSurvivedProcessMemorySize : int64
[<get: System.Security.SecurityCritical>]
static member MonitoringSurvivedProcessMemorySize : int64
Public Shared ReadOnly Property MonitoringSurvivedProcessMemorySize As Long

Wartość właściwości

Całkowita liczba bajtów ocalałych dla tego procesu.

Atrybuty

Wyjątki

Właściwość static (Shared w Visual Basic) MonitoringIsEnabled jest ustawiona na false.

Uwagi

Po pełnym zablokowaniu kolekcji ta liczba reprezentuje liczbę bajtów, które są obecnie przechowywane na żywo na zarządzanych stertach. Powinna być zbliżona do liczby zgłoszonej przez metodę GetTotalMemory . Po kolekcji efemerycznej ta liczba reprezentuje liczbę bajtów, które są obecnie przechowywane w pokoleniach efemerycznych.

Dotyczy

Zobacz też